What Is Online Term Insurance and How Does It Work?

To understand what is online term insurance, it is important to know that it is a pure life insurance plan purchased entirely through digital platforms. The policy offers life cover for a specific period, and if the policyholder passes away during the term, the sum assured is paid to the nominee.

The key difference lies in the buying process. Online term insurance eliminates the need for physical paperwork and intermediaries, making the process simpler, faster, and more transparent.

 Benefits of Choosing Online Term Insurance

One of the main advantages of knowing what is online term insurance is cost efficiency. Since online plans usually have lower operational costs, premiums may be more affordable compared to offline purchases.

Online access also allows individuals to compare coverage options, premium amounts, and policy terms at their own pace. This enables better decision-making and helps align insurance coverage with long-term financial goals such as family security, loan protection, and income replacement.

Who Should Consider Online Term Insurance?

When considering what is online term insurance, it is suitable for salaried professionals, self-employed individuals, and young earners who are comfortable using digital platforms. It is especially beneficial for those seeking straightforward protection without complex features.

Online term insurance also works well for individuals looking to start early, as purchasing a policy at a younger age generally results in lower premiums and longer coverage duration.
